Dude... you do understand none of the top 5 insurers are based in NY? They are housed in IL, NE and LA. Zurich (#12) is based out of NY and per the state website have a loss ratio of 212%. Meaning for every dollar received 2 dollars and 12 cents are paid for losses. The larger insurers in LA have loss ratios in the 70's. Agent commissions and operation costs are typically 30% of the premium.
A little education may be beneficial. The information is available on the LA DOI site.
